# Laser PTZ Camera: Advanced Surveillance Solution for High-Security Areas
## Introduction to Laser PTZ Camera Technology
In today’s world of increasing security concerns, the demand for advanced surveillance solutions has never been higher. Among the most sophisticated options available, laser PTZ cameras stand out as a premier choice for monitoring high-security areas. These cutting-edge devices combine pan-tilt-zoom (PTZ) functionality with laser technology to deliver unparalleled surveillance capabilities.
## Key Features of Laser PTZ Cameras
### 1. Superior Night Vision Capabilities
Laser PTZ cameras utilize infrared laser illumination to provide exceptional night vision performance. Unlike traditional IR LEDs, laser-based illumination offers:
– Longer illumination distances (up to 1,000 meters in some models)
– More precise light distribution
– Better image clarity in complete darkness
– Reduced power consumption
### 2. Advanced PTZ Functionality
The pan-tilt-zoom mechanism in these cameras provides:
– 360° continuous horizontal rotation
– Wide vertical tilt range
– High-speed positioning
– Smooth, precise movement control

### 3. Intelligent Tracking and Analytics
Modern laser PTZ cameras incorporate sophisticated algorithms for:
– Automatic object tracking
– Intrusion detection
– Face recognition
– License plate reading
– Behavior analysis

## Technical Specifications to Consider
When selecting a laser PTZ camera, important specifications include:
– Resolution: Typically 2MP to 8MP or higher
– Zoom capability: 30x optical zoom or more
– Laser wavelength: Usually 808nm or 940nm
– Operating temperature range: -40°C to +60°C for outdoor models
– IP rating: IP66 or higher for weather resistance
– Power over Ethernet (PoE) support
